¡Ayúdame a revisar la traducción al inglés de este artículo!
Resumen: Con el continuo desarrollo de la tecnología informática, con el fin de establecer, expandir y mantener sistemas de software grandes y complejos, la programación orientada a objetos se ha convertido en una tecnología importante debido a su encapsulación, herencia y polimorfismo. para lenguajes de programación.
La sobrecarga es la forma más simple de polimorfismo y añade mayor flexibilidad y extensibilidad a los lenguajes de programación. La sobrecarga se divide en dos categorías: sobrecarga de funciones y sobrecarga del operador. Este artículo primero presenta brevemente el polimorfismo del lenguaje C; luego analiza la teoría básica de la sobrecarga de funciones y la sobrecarga de operadores en el lenguaje C, demuestra los beneficios de la sobrecarga para la programación a través de ejemplos específicos y finalmente resume la importancia y las ventajas del mecanismo de sobrecarga.
Traducción al inglés:
Resumen: Con el desarrollo continuo de la tecnología informática, para establecer, expandir y mantener un sistema de software grande y complejo, el diseño de programas orientado a objetos se convierte en el estándar. lenguaje de programación con su encapsulación, herencia, polimorfismo.
La sobrecarga es la forma más simple de polimorfismo, ya que agrega más flexibilidad y extensibilidad al lenguaje de programación. Hay dos tipos de sobrecargas, es decir, la sobrecarga de funciones y la sobrecarga de operadores. Este artículo primero introdujo brevemente el polimorfismo de C; luego analizó la teoría básica del lenguaje C sobre la sobrecarga de funciones y la sobrecarga de operadores, y a través de ejemplos específicos, explicó las ventajas de la sobrecarga para la programación; sistema.